Функция DELETED( )
См. также Пример
Синтаксис
DELETED([cTableAlias | nWorkArea])
Параметры
cTableAlias | nWorkArea
Вы можете проверить статус текущей записи в таблице, открытой в другой рабочей
области, задав номер рабочей области в аргументе nWorkArea или псевдоним таблицы в аргументе cTableAlias. Если в заданной рабочей области нет открытых таблиц, функция DELETED( ) возв
ащает значение "ложь".
Если аргументы cTableAlias и nWorkArea опущены, статус удаления возвращается для текущей записи в текущей рабочей об
асти.
Результат
Логический
Комментарии
Если запись помечена на удаление, функция DELETED( ) возвращает значение "исти
а" (.T.); в противном случае она возвращает "ложь" (.F.).
Записи помечаются на удаление командами DELETE и DELETE - SQL, а снять такую
маркировку можно командой RECALL.
Технология Rushmore оптимизирует запросы, проверяющие для записей статус удале
ия, если таблица индексирована по функции DELETED( ). О том, как оптимизи
овать запросы по технологии Rushmore, см. темы SET OPTIMIZE и Основы технологии Rushmore и главу 17 "Оптимизация приложений" Руководства разработчика.
Новое на сайте
-
Обновлен портфель программиста
Добавлены: Установка HTML Help (Создание справочной системы), Imagedit.zip - Графический редактор ( ico и bmp), Библиотека локализации HTML Help (Русский) -
Новые примеры программ
Установка библиотек, Игровая программа "Охота на лис", Установка библиотек "Охота на лис", plastic -"Платежки", Библиотеки (на FPD26), platan -"Платежки" (на Clipper 5.2) -
Обновленна справка
Подсказки, технология программирования и использование Visual FoxPro. Команды, функции, операторы, объекты, свойства, события и методы.